PROCEEDINGS OF THE "PROTEUS" COURT OF INQUIRY ON THE GREELY RELIEF EXPEDITION OF 1883. Records the government's inquiry into the tragic fate of Greely's Lady Franklin Bay expedition of 1881-84, the loss of the ship Proteus, and the privation and rescue of the few survivors. Includes testimony by witnesses, official correspondence, and illustrations of the party's movements and activities shown in the plates and maps.
